Adaptive Bitrate Streaming Explained

Adaptive bitrate streaming is a technology that significantly enhances the user experience by adjusting video quality in real-time based on the viewer’s internet connection. This method ensures that users receive the best possible video quality without interruptions, which is particularly important for profewsionals who rely on high-quality visuals for presentations. Consistent quality is essential for maintaining audience engagement.

Moreover, adaptive bitrate streaming works by encoding multiple versions of a video at different bitrates. When a user initiates playback, the streaming service selects the most appropriate version based on the current network conditions. This dynamic adjustment minimizes buffering and reduces the likelihood of playback interruptions. Buffering can be frustrating and detrimental to user experience.

In addition, this technology utilizes protocols such as HTTP Live Streaming (HLS) and Dynamic Adaptive Streaming over HTTP (DASH). These protocols facilitate the seamless transition between different video qualities. As a result, users can enjoy uninterrupted viewing even when their internet speed fluctuates. Smooth transitions are crucial for maintaining viewer focus.

Tips for Maximizing Video Quality with YTubePlayer

Settings and Configurations for Optimal Performance

To achieve optimal performance with YTubePlayer, users should focus on specific settings and configurations that enhance video quality. First, adjusting the resolution settings is crucial. Higher resolutions provide clearer images, but they require more bandwidth. Users should select a resolution that matches their internet speed. This balance is wssential for smooth playback.

Additionally, enabling hardware acceleration can significantly improve performance. This feature allows the computer’s GPU to assist in video processing, reducing the load on the CPU. As a result, users experience less lag and smoother streaming. Efficient processing is vital for maintaining high-quality visuals.

Another important aspect is managing buffering settings. Users can adjust the buffer size to ensure that the video loads quickly without interruptions. A larger buffer can help prevent playback issues, especially in areas with unstable internet connections. Buffering can disrupt the viewing experience.

Furthermore, utilizing a wired internet connection instead of Wi-Fi can enhance stability. Wired connections typically offer faster and more reliable speeds. This is particularly beneficial for streaming high-definition content. Stability is key for uninterrupted viewing.

Lastly, regularly updating YTubePlayer ensures access to the latest features and improvements. Software updates often include optimizations that enhance performance and video quality. Staying current is essential for the best experience.
